Katja Maria Vogt (* 1968 ) is a German philosopher .

Life

She studied philosophy, psychology and biology in Munich ( HfPh and LMU ). After graduating as Dr. phil. at the HfPh 1996 she was a research assistant at the Humboldt University in Berlin from 2000 to 2002 . She teaches philosophy at Columbia University (since 2009 Professor , 2006–2009 Associate Professor, 2002–2006 Assistant Professor).

Her research interests are ancient philosophy and ethics.
